Title: Cliff Tokens: Identifying Single-Token Failure Triggers in LLM Mathematical ReasoningSource: http://arxiv.org/abs/2606.25524v1Summary:This paper identifies 'cliff tokens' as the exact single-token triggers that cause large language models to diverge into reasoning failures during multi-step mathematical tasks. By introducing a taxonomy of these failures and a targeted preference optimization method (Cliff-DPO), it establishes a foundational approach to diagnosing and improving LLM reasoning reliability.
